Hospitals represent a major application segment for COVID-19 rapid test kits. Healthcare facilities have been at the forefront of pandemic response, necessitating rapid diagnostic solutions to streamline patient triage and treatment. Rapid test kits enable hospitals to quickly isolate infected individuals, prevent cross-infection, and manage resources effectively. Their quick turnaround time, minimal equipment requirements, and ease of use have made them indispensable in emergency and inpatient care. The integration of rapid testing into hospital protocols has also facilitated timely decision-making and optimized patient flow during peak infection periods.
Furthermore, hospitals require high-throughput testing solutions to manage the continuous influx of patients. The demand for accurate and scalable testing methods has led to collaborations between healthcare providers and diagnostic companies to innovate and improve test kit performance. The emphasis on hospital preparedness for future outbreaks continues to drive investment in rapid diagnostic technologies. Additionally, regulatory bodies have prioritized the approval of test kits for hospital use, accelerating product availability and adoption in critical care environments.
Scientific research institutions have significantly contributed to the development and enhancement of COVID-19 rapid test kits. These facilities rely on rapid testing solutions for studying viral transmission, vaccine efficacy, and public health interventions. Research labs use rapid test kits to conduct large-scale epidemiological studies and clinical trials, providing valuable data for health authorities and policymakers. The demand for advanced diagnostic tools in scientific research has driven innovation in sensitivity, specificity, and adaptability of test kits to emerging viral variants.
Moreover, scientific research centers collaborate with biotechnology firms to refine rapid testing methods, ensuring they meet rigorous scientific and regulatory standards. The need for continuous data generation and real-time monitoring of the pandemic has underscored the importance of accessible and efficient testing technologies. These collaborations have accelerated the development of next-generation rapid test kits, contributing to global preparedness against infectious diseases. The ongoing need for scientific insights into COVID-19 and its variants ensures sustained demand for sophisticated diagnostic solutions in research applications.

The COVID-19 rapid test kits market is evolving with several key trends shaping its growth. The integration of digital health technologies with diagnostic tools is a significant trend, enabling remote data monitoring and result sharing through mobile applications. This has enhanced user engagement and facilitated efficient health data management. Another prominent trend is the development of multiplex testing kits capable of detecting multiple pathogens simultaneously, improving diagnostic accuracy and resource optimization. Additionally, the growing emphasis on at-home testing solutions has led to the production of user-friendly and non-invasive test kits, expanding market reach beyond clinical settings.
Continuous innovation in test kit design, including improvements in sensitivity and specificity, is also driving market growth. Manufacturers are focusing on producing cost-effective, scalable, and sustainable diagnostic solutions to meet global demand. Furthermore, the emergence of self-testing kits approved by regulatory authorities has empowered individuals to manage their health proactively. These advancements are contributing to the diversification of product portfolios and increasing market competitiveness, fostering continuous innovation in the sector.

1. What are COVID-19 rapid test kits?
COVID-19 rapid test kits are diagnostic tools designed to detect the presence of SARS-CoV-2 quickly, typically providing results within 15-30 minutes.
2. How do COVID-19 rapid test kits work?
They typically detect viral antigens or antibodies in a sample, often using nasal swabs, saliva, or blood.
3. Are rapid test kits accurate?
Rapid test kits offer moderate to high accuracy but are generally less sensitive than PCR tests.
